You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

PHP对话流中的“(CouldnotconstructApplicationDefaultCredentials)”

这个错误是因为没有设置正确的凭据来访问Google Cloud服务引起的。以下是一个示例PHP代码,展示如何在PHP对话流应用程序中设置凭据:

putenv('GOOGLE_APPLICATION_CREDENTIALS=/path/to/credentials.json');
require __DIR__ . '/vendor/autoload.php';

use Google\Cloud\Dialogflow\V2beta1\SessionsClient;
use Google\Cloud\Dialogflow\V2beta1\QueryInput;
use Google\Cloud\Dialogflow\V2beta1\TextInput;

// Create a new session
$sessionsClient = new SessionsClient();
$session = $sessionsClient->sessionName('[PROJECT-ID]', '[SESSION-ID]');

// Create a text query request
$textInput = new TextInput();
$textInput->setText('Hello');
$textInput->setLanguageCode('en-US');

$queryInput = new QueryInput();
$queryInput->setText($textInput);

// Send request and receive response
$response = $sessionsClient->detectIntent($session, $queryInput);
$queryResult = $response->getQueryResult();
$fulfillmentText = $queryResult->getFulfillmentText();

echo $fulfillmentText;

$sessionsClient->close();

在这个例子中,我们设置了环境变量GOOGLE_APPLICATION_CREDENTIALS,这样Google Cloud SDK就可以获取我们的凭据。然后,我们使用SessionsClient来创建一个会话,并使用TextInput来创建一个查询请求。最后,我们发出请求并检索响应中包含的文本响应。

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
面向开发者的云福利中心,ECS 60元/年,域名1元起,助力开发者快速在云上构建可靠应用

社区干货

5分钟,结合 LangChain 搭建自己的生成式智能问答系统

credentials = Credentials.Credentials(ak=ak, sk=sk, service="ml_maas", region="cn-beijing") self.service_info = ServiceInfo(maas_host, {"Accept": "application/json"}, credentials, 60... 用于和LLM 对话from langchain.llms.base import LLMclass ChatGLM(LLM): @property def _llm_type(self) -> str: return "chatglm" def _construct_query(self, prompt: str) -> Dict: ...

DevOps基于k8s发布系统CI/CD的实现|社区征文

maven-resolver-connector-basic 1.7.1 org.apache.maven.resolver maven-resolver-transport-http 1.7.1 ```运行如下代码,就可以对项目进行打包了:```javaString[] commands = new String[] { "clean", "pac... this.request = new DefaultMavenExecutionRequest(); } public String[] getArgs() { return args; } public CommandLine getCommandLine() { return command...

5分钟,结合 LangChain 搭建自己的生成式智能问答系统

{"Accept": "application/json"}, credentials, 60, 60, "https") self.api_info = API_INFOS super().__init__(self.service_info, self.api_info) client = MaaSClient(os.getenv("VOLC_ACCESSKEY"), os.getenv("VOLC_SECRETKEY")) #引入LLM Base,构造Volc GLM Client, 用于和LLM 对话 from langchain.llms.base import LLM...

5分钟,结合 LangChain 搭建自己的生成式智能问答系统

这里会从火山引擎方舟平台大模型广场中选取一个大模型作为 LLM 来推理答案。选用开源框架 LangChain 作为构建端到端语言模型应用框架,简化整个聊天模型的链路。![picture.image](https://p6-volc-community-sig... credentials = Credentials.Credentials(ak=ak, sk=sk, service="ml_maas", region="cn-beijing") self.service_info = ServiceInfo(maas_host, {"Accept": "application/js...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

PHP对话流中的“(CouldnotconstructApplicationDefaultCredentials)” -优选内容

初始化客户端(Java SDK)
import com.volcengine.tos.auth.StaticCredentials;import com.volcengine.tos.transport.TransportConfig;public class CreateTOSV2ClientWithOptionalParamsExample { public static void main(String[] ar... 默认值为 30000,即 30 秒。 writeTimeoutMills:HTTP 写请求超时时间,单位毫秒,默认值为 30000,即 30 秒。 connectTimeoutMills:建立 HTTP 连接的超时时间,单位毫秒,默认值为 10000,即 10 秒。 以下代码展示如何在初...
普通下载(Go SDK)
tos.WithCredentials(tos.NewStaticCredentials(accessKey, secretKey))) checkErr(err) rateLimit1m := int64(1024 * 1024) // 下载数据到内存 getOutput, err := client.GetObjectV2(ctx, &tos.GetObjectV2Input{ Bucket: bucketName, Key: objectKey, // 获取当前下载进度 DataTransferListener: &listener{}, // 配置客户端限制 RateLimiter: NewDefaultRateLimit(rateLimit1m, r...
初始化客户端(Android SDK)
默认值为 30000,即 30 秒。 writeTimeoutMills:HTTP 写请求超时时间,单位毫秒,默认值为 30000,即 30 秒。 connectTimeoutMills:建立 HTTP 连接的超时时间,单位毫秒,默认值为 10000,即 10 秒。 以下代码展示如何设置... (connectTimeoutMills) .build();TOSClientConfiguration configuration = TOSClientConfiguration.builder() .transportConfig(config) .region(region) .endpoint(endpoint) .credentials(new St...
5分钟,结合 LangChain 搭建自己的生成式智能问答系统
credentials = Credentials.Credentials(ak=ak, sk=sk, service="ml_maas", region="cn-beijing") self.service_info = ServiceInfo(maas_host, {"Accept": "application/json"}, credentials, 60... 用于和LLM 对话from langchain.llms.base import LLMclass ChatGLM(LLM): @property def _llm_type(self) -> str: return "chatglm" def _construct_query(self, prompt: str) -> Dict: ...

PHP对话流中的“(CouldnotconstructApplicationDefaultCredentials)” -相关内容

上传回调(Go SDK)

tos.WithCredentials(tos.NewStaticCredentials(ak, sk))) checkErr(err) // 设置上传回掉参数 // 可以根据需求设置 Callback 参数 callback := ` { "callbackUrl" : "` + callbackUrl + `", "callbackBody" : "{\"bucket\": ${bucket}, \"object\": ${object}, \"key1\": ${x:key1}}", "callbackBodyType" : "application/json" }` // 配置相关变量参数 callback...

DevOps基于k8s发布系统CI/CD的实现|社区征文

maven-resolver-connector-basic 1.7.1 org.apache.maven.resolver maven-resolver-transport-http 1.7.1 ```运行如下代码,就可以对项目进行打包了:```javaString[] commands = new String[] { "clean", "pac... this.request = new DefaultMavenExecutionRequest(); } public String[] getArgs() { return args; } public CommandLine getCommandLine() { return command...

5分钟,结合 LangChain 搭建自己的生成式智能问答系统

{"Accept": "application/json"}, credentials, 60, 60, "https") self.api_info = API_INFOS super().__init__(self.service_info, self.api_info) client = MaaSClient(os.getenv("VOLC_ACCESSKEY"), os.getenv("VOLC_SECRETKEY")) #引入LLM Base,构造Volc GLM Client, 用于和LLM 对话 from langchain.llms.base import LLM...

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

5分钟,结合 LangChain 搭建自己的生成式智能问答系统

这里会从火山引擎方舟平台大模型广场中选取一个大模型作为 LLM 来推理答案。选用开源框架 LangChain 作为构建端到端语言模型应用框架,简化整个聊天模型的链路。![picture.image](https://p6-volc-community-sig... credentials = Credentials.Credentials(ak=ak, sk=sk, service="ml_maas", region="cn-beijing") self.service_info = ServiceInfo(maas_host, {"Accept": "application/js...

[BitSail] Connector开发详解系列三:SourceReader

> 更多技术交流、求职机会,欢迎关注字节跳动数据平台微信公众号,回复【1】进入官方交流群# Source Connector![picture.image](https://p6-volc-community-sign.byteimg.com/tos-cn-i-tlddhu82om/2aa0fe1da3584... not.*/boolean hasMoreElements(); /*** There will no more split will send to this source reader.* Source reader could be exited after process all assigned split.*/default void notifyNoMoreSp...

服务鉴权-获取Token

功能介绍使用服务账号调用火山引擎OpenAPI,获取SAMI音频技术API的服务鉴权Token。 接口说明请求地址open.volcengineapi.com 请求参数HTTP请求Content-Type: application/json 字段 描述 类型 是否必传 默认值 Serv... DefaultInstance.Client.ServiceInfo.Credentials = base.Credentials{Region: "cn-north-1", Service: "sami"} DefaultInstance.Client.SetAccessKey(accessKey) DefaultInstance.Client.SetSecretKey(secretKey)...

代码示例

默认无超时时间设置。 您可以在初始化客户端时,通过 .setConnectTimeout(超时时间) 来指定客户端的请求超时时间,若未在该时间内完成,请求会立即终止并报超时错误。例如,您可以通过以下代码将客户端的请求超时时间设置为 10 秒。 java ApiClient client = new ApiClient() .setCredentials(credentials) .setRegion(region) .setEndpoint(host) .setConnectTimeout(10);创建 veDB MySQL 实例以下示例...

对接指南

"Content-Type": "application/json", "Host": "api-knowledgebase.ml_platform.cn-beijing.volces.com", } r.set_headers(mheaders) if params: r.set_query(params) r.set_host("api-knowledgebase.ml_platform.cn-beijing.volces.com") r.set_path(path) if data is not None: r.set_body(json.dumps(data)) 生成签名 credentials = Credentials(ak, sk, "air", "cn-n...

对接指南

mheaders = { "Accept": "application/json", "Content-Type": "application/json", "Host": "api-vikingdb.volces.com", } r.set_headers(mheaders) if params: r.set_query(params) r.set_host("api-vikingdb.volces.com") r.set_path(path) if data is not None: r.set_body(json.dumps(data)) 生成签名 credentials = Credentials(ak, sk, "air", "cn-nort...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

云服务器特惠

云服务器
云服务器ECS新人特惠
立即抢购

白皮书

一图详解大模型
浓缩大模型架构,厘清生产和应用链路关系
立即获取

最新活动

爆款1核2G共享型服务器

首年60元,每月仅需5元,限量秒杀
立即抢购

火山引擎增长体验专区

丰富能力激励企业快速增长
查看详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询